Biden administration considers a range of options for ConocoPhillips’ Willow drilling project

One option the Bureau of Land Management will consider is not approving the project at all.

By Nichola Groom, Reuters July 11, 2022
544

The Biden administration on Friday unveiled an environmental analysis for ConocoPhillips’ planned $6 billion Willow oil and gas project in Alaska’s Arctic and outlined several options for the development, including not building it at all.
